Noticed the same difference ...

Nothing wrong with DX4Win... theres an overlap in the QSL report downloaded from LOTW. Apprently the "QSL'ed since" date is rounded off to midnight. The overlap QSO's is then reported in DX4WIN as "not found" / "Dublicates"...

Example 

File 2) is downloaded 6 days after 1) :


1) FILE:Downloaded: 2010-05-10 08:55:12
ARRL Logbook of the World Status Report
Generated at 2010-05-10 08:56:21
for oz1axg
Query:
   QSL ONLY: YES
  QSL SINCE: 2010-05-05 00:00:00
<PROGRAMID:4>LoTW
<APP_LoTW_LASTQSL:19>2010-05-10 08:55:12

2) FILE:Downloaded: 2010-05-16 21:01:11
ARRL Logbook of the World Status Report
Generated at 2010-05-16 21:02:56
for oz1axg
Query:
   QSL ONLY: YES
  QSL SINCE: 2010-05-10 00:00:00

<PROGRAMID:4>LoTW
<APP_LoTW_LASTQSL:19>2010-05-16 21:01:11

The "QSL SINCE" date is rounded off to midnight in file two making all QSL Received between 2010-05-10 00:00:00 and 2010-05-10 08:56:21 present in both files thus causing a "warning" in Dx4Win ...

Hi Andy,

What version are you running?  If version 8, then ONLY the LoTW Cnfm
box should be set to "Y".  QSL card Cnfm box is just for that only -
QSL cards.  There is NO overlap between the Cnfm boxes for eQSL, LoTW
and paper QSL.  If you use the right function to import the log
(import for LoTW or import for eQSL), then the right thing should
happen.

> Could somebody please give me some guidance? Recently I uploaded my recent
> log to LoTW and today downloaded the LoTW report. Everything seemed to be OK
> until I imported the report into DX4Win. I received a window telling me that
> 41 QSOs had been imported but that 32 QSOs were not found and telling me to
> look in the save directory for File: "LOTWreport 09May10.not found".. When
> I looked in the DX4Win "save" directory I found two files the one mentioned
> and another LOTWreport 01Jun10.not found. The May file has about 90 QSOs and
> the June file has 32. I had not noticed anything untoward when I imported
> the last report in May. I opened the two files with Notepad and checked the
> existence of the QSOs in my log they are all there each one has had the
> upload flag changed to N and where relevant the LOTW confirmed box changed
> to Y. There are a wide variety of qsos on different dates/bands/modes. The
> only other oddity is that I thought that when a QSO was confirmed by LoTW it
> also set the QSL Card Confirmed to Y, none of the QSOs I have checked have
> this happen.
